You know what struck me first about Alohamundi Zaragoza III? The name is honestly a bit of a mouthful, but once you’re standing on Calle Zaragoza in Seville’s old town, none of that matters. This 4-star place sits right in the heart of everything that makes Seville magical – I mean, you’re literally surrounded by those narrow cobblestone streets that GPS absolutely hates, but your feet will thank you for later.
The location is actually perfect if you want to feel like you’re living in the city rather than just visiting it. You’re a proper walk from the Cathedral (maybe 8-10 minutes if you don’t get distracted by the orange trees), and honestly, that’s ideal because you avoid the worst of the tourist crowds that swarm around the main sights, especially during spring when everyone’s hunting for the perfect Semana Santa experience. The building itself has that weathered Andalusian charm – you know, the kind where the facade looks like it’s been watching over the neighborhood for decades, which it probably has. What I really appreciated was how they’ve managed to keep the authentic feel without making you suffer through authentically terrible plumbing or nonexistent air conditioning.
The staff actually seems to know the neighborhood, which sounds basic but you’d be surprised how rare that is. They pointed me toward this tiny tapas place around the corner that I never would’ve found otherwise – the kind of spot where locals grab their evening vermut and argue about football. The rooms are well, they’re what you’d expect from a solid 4-star without any nasty surprises. Clean, comfortable beds, and – this matters in Seville – the AC actually works properly during those brutal summer afternoons when the city basically shuts down for siesta. The soundproofing is decent too, though you’ll still hear the occasional late-night reveler stumbling down the cobblestones (honestly, that’s part of the charm).
What really sets this place apart is how it manages to feel both central and peaceful. You’re close enough to walk to Plaza de España when the mood strikes, but far enough from the main tourist drags that you can actually get some sleep. The 9.1 rating makes sense when you consider the whole package – it’s not trying to be the fanciest hotel in Seville, but it nails the fundamentals while giving you that authentic neighborhood feel that chain hotels just can’t replicate. If you’re the type who wants to duck into a proper local bar for breakfast instead of hovering around hotel buffets, this is your spot.
